would you accept notts to move grounds?

rumours going round that it might be a concern once the takeover is finalised. i know the bid by may seemed to sway towards this but i would be disappointed to leave such a great ground.

It would all depend on the ground concept and if a move made sense, I would find it hard but a change could reap some rewards.

We would have too, but it would cost the club a lot of money in lost revenue. Meadow Lane has the perfect location.

No way meadow lane is the home of the magpies you say that name of the  ground and fans instantly know where it is and who plays there. Our ground is our home 

We would all have to accept it if the club decided to move away from Meadow Lane, I don't think it would make much sense financially because a new stadium would most likely be smaller and somewhere harder for public transport.

The club attracts a lot of sponsorship from nearby businesses and the pubs are a big part of the match day experience.

Moving could change a lot of things for the worst.
